Solid state 13C NMR and infrared studies
โœ Richard A. Taylor; Henry A. Ellis; Paul T. Maragh ๐Ÿ“‚ Article ๐Ÿ“… 2009 ๐Ÿ› Elsevier Science ๐ŸŒ English โš– 751 KB

The molecular packing of the hydrocarbon chains of a homologous series of zinc(II) n-alkanoates from chain length, n c = 4-20 inclusive, have been studied using infrared (IR) and solid state 13 C NMR spectroscopy.
